WebApr 12, 2024 · Risk genes increase the likelihood of developing a disease, but do not guarantee it will happen. Deterministic genes directly cause a disease; they guarantee that anyone who inherits one will develop the disorder. 23andMe says their genetic test evaluates more than 500,000 genes and gene variants.
